Eater they placed a. more . commodious, “Lacfei” ’bus...tin ..the. 1 service. , Thei r , latest enterprise is a new 25-seatcr * 'Republic, ” which was put into corny, mission yesterday;' .‘The new. ’bus is the ‘‘last word” in 'comfort and luxury, and supplied by the well-known firm of Inglis Bros., and' Cot Ltd.,' Christchurch, the body arid furnishings being supplied by Johnson Smith and C 0.,, Ltd.,? also of Christchurch. The new vehicle bears the title of “Safety ’Bus, ’1 and, after, a. run- in it, one can welt.' understand the appellation, for it is built on a powerful Republic -,r understrung chassis, with a long wheel base and is driven by a 25-h.p. engine. The . body is built, much lower than' on the ordinary chassis, the. long wheel base permitting even distribution of ( the load, which makes the difference in the riding quality pf. a motor vehicle. The upholstering,is.in English leather, and the seating is most restful. , The ’bus is lit electrically} is roof ventilated, and fitted with sliding/panel! glass, giving further ventilation as well as an excellent view.'. ?.. At the rear.pj s. a special compartment for smokers. Mr W. P. McKay, the dealers’ representative, who. by chance,; happened „ to .be in, Greymouth yesterday, joined.
